About the role
Key Responsibilities
- Lead, mentor, and develop a team of QA Engineers supporting the HPBX Telephony system.
- Set clear goals, priorities, and performance expectations for the QA team.
- Conduct regular one-to-ones and skills development planning.
- Foster a culture of quality, accountability, and continuous improvement.
- Define and own the QA strategy for the HPBX Telephony platform.
- Establish and maintain QA best practices, standards, and documentation.
- Drive continuous improvement in testing processes, tools, and methodologies.
- Ensure quality is embedded early in the SDLC (shift-left approach)
- Oversee test planning, execution, and reporting for releases and hotfixes.
- Ensure adequate coverage across functional, regression, integration, system, and UAT testing.
- Review and provide input for sign off on releases from a quality perspective.
- Partner with Product Management, Engineering, and DevOps to align quality goals with business priorities.
- Ensure tests are stable, maintainable, and provide fast feedback.
- Represent Quality Assurance in planning, design, and architecture discussions.
